by-law

/หˆbaษช.lษ”ห/

IPA: /B AY1 L AO0/

noun
  1. 1

    A local custom or law of a settlement or district.

  2. 2

    A rule made by a local authority to regulate its own affairs.

  3. 3

    A law or rule governing the internal affairs of an organization (e.g., corporation or business).
